Question:

This bike is listed as womens but sizes listed by Decathlon do not match suggested sizes in product information section which are slightly smaller. Is this bike unisex sizes or womens? I am a 5'7.5 woman and would like to know which size to get. Thanks.

Answer:

You are really between sizes. There are several factors that go into proper sizing. Your inseam and torso legnth are key. If you are built 50/50 you might lean toward the small. If you have longer legs and a shorter torso, you might benifit from the medium. ( side note, I am 5'7" and ride a medium)

By Thierry on Aug 30, 2023 | STAFF

This bike has been a revelation. I've been riding a mountain bike on forest tracks and canal paths for years, and wanted something with less resistance when cycling on the road. I took this out on a coastal ride, and found the seat comfortable, upright position perfect, gear shifts effortless, and the double brakes a fantastic design (the brakes on the top handlebars were great for steeper downhills). I went briefly on tracks with no problem, and it was so responsive on the road. The only thing I'd like is one lower gear for steeper climbs - I can do without the highest one as a trade off! After using triple chainsets for years, I have found I mostly use 3 comfortable gears that suit my pace, and one super low gear, so the move to a single chainset is a good design for me, and I certainly liked the mid-range gears. Overall, I am very impressed with this bike so far!

Additional Product Information

Composition

Bike frame : 100.0% Aluminium 6061

How to choose your size for the triban easy

Women from 4 ft11 Inch - 5 ft5 Inch: Size XSWomen from 5 ft3 Inch - 5 ft7 Inch: Size SWomen from 5 ft6 Inch - 5 ft9 Inch Size M Women from 5 ft8 Inch - 6 ft2 Inch Size L

Frame / fork

Comfort-oriented frame geometry with a higher steering socket and a shorter top tube that offers a more upright position than a classic road frame. Sloping 6061 aluminum frame with semi-integrated headset.Straight steel chromium fork for greater comfort and precision.1Inch1/8 headset pivot for improved durability and rigidity of the steering column

Braking

Double braking system: Tektro RL 576 Cyclocross brake levers on the handlebars and Microshift SB-R480S classic brake levers adapted for small handsCartridge brake pads

Handlebars / stem / steering

Aluminum B'Twin Sport handlebar - Handlebar width (axle-axle): XS / S / M : 400 mmL : 420 mmB'Twin Sport aluminum stem Length:XS: 60 mmS: 75 mm M: 90 mmL: 90 mm

Drivetrain

Microshift 8-speed drivetrainMicroshift RD-M25 rear derailleur Microshift H081 cassette: 11X34 (11-13-15-18-21-24-28-34)Single chainwheel FC B'Twin 40 teethAluminum crankset : 170 mm
